Natalie Hammer is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Organic Chemistry and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Natalie Hammer has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 468 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Materials Chemistry, 4 papers in Organic Chemistry and 2 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Natalie Hammer’s work include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(3 papers), Synthesis and Properties of Aromatic Compounds (3 papers) and Graphene research and applications (2 papers). Natalie Hammer is often cited by papers focused on Luminescence and Fluorescent Materials (3 papers), Synthesis and Properties of Aromatic Compounds (3 papers) and Graphene research and applications (2 papers). Natalie Hammer coll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and France. Natalie Hammer's co-authors include Milan Kivala, Andreas Görling, Richard Hildner, Julian Gebhardt and Sabine Maier and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Nature Communications and Nanoscale.
